Clady

  • Girl
  • 5 letters
Danish Danish form of Claudia.
Latin Lame.

Clady is a girl’s name of Danish and Latin origin. Meaning in Danish: Danish form of Claudia. Meaning in Latin: Lame. The name has 5 letters.
